Frequently asked questions

What is Sam's Club #6444's energy grade?

Sam's Club #6444 scores 24 out of 100 on ENERGY STAR — band D (Lowest band (1–54)) — in its 2019 Evanston disclosure. Scores are national percentiles against similar buildings; 75+ qualifies for ENERGY STAR certification.

How much energy does Sam's Club #6444 use?

Its 2019 site energy-use intensity was 141.0 kBtu/ft² (284.7 kBtu/ft² source) across 135,424 sq ft, including 3,100,905 kWh of electricity and 85,088 therms of natural gas.

What are Sam's Club #6444's carbon emissions?

Sam's Club #6444 reported 2,160 tCO₂e of greenhouse-gas emissions (16.0 kgCO₂e/ft²) for 2019. Evanston's ordinance requires buildings over 20,000 sq ft to benchmark and disclose energy and water use, with fines for failure to report.
